1.1 什么是奇迹私服连击脚本
奇迹私服连击脚本是一种专门为《奇迹MU》私服设计的自动化工具。它通过模拟玩家的操作,帮助玩家在游戏中实现连续攻击的效果。简单来说,连击脚本就是一段代码,能够自动执行一系列攻击动作,让玩家在战斗中更加高效。
对于很多玩家来说,手动操作连击技能不仅耗时耗力,还容易出错。而连击脚本的出现,完美解决了这个问题。它可以根据玩家的需求,自动释放技能、调整攻击节奏,甚至还能根据敌人的状态做出相应的反应。
1.2 连击脚本的作用与优势
连击脚本的最大作用就是提升游戏体验。它让玩家从繁琐的操作中解放出来,专注于游戏的策略和乐趣。比如在打怪时,连击脚本可以自动释放技能,确保每次攻击都能打出最大伤害。而在PVP对战中,它也能帮助玩家快速反应,抢占先机。
除了提升效率,连击脚本还有很强的灵活性。玩家可以根据自己的需求,定制脚本的攻击频率、技能组合等参数。这种个性化的设置,让每个玩家都能找到最适合自己的战斗方式。
1.3 连击脚本在游戏中的应用场景
连击脚本在《奇迹MU》私服中的应用非常广泛。无论是刷怪升级,还是挑战BOSS,它都能发挥重要作用。比如在刷怪时,连击脚本可以自动锁定目标,连续释放技能,快速清理怪物。而在挑战BOSS时,它可以根据BOSS的技能释放节奏,自动调整攻击策略,避免被秒杀。
此外,连击脚本在PVP对战中也有很大的优势。它可以帮助玩家快速释放连招,压制对手。尤其是在高强度的对战中,连击脚本的反应速度和精准度,往往能决定胜负。
2.1 制作连击脚本的基本工具与软件
制作奇迹私服连击脚本,首先需要准备一些基础工具和软件。最常用的工具包括文本编辑器(如Notepad++或Visual Studio Code)和脚本编写软件(如AutoHotkey或Lua)。这些工具不仅操作简单,还能支持多种脚本语言的编写。
AutoHotkey是一个功能强大的脚本编写工具,特别适合初学者。它支持热键设置、自动化操作等功能,能够轻松实现连击脚本的编写。Lua则是一种轻量级的脚本语言,常用于游戏开发,适合有一定编程基础的玩家。
除了这些工具,还需要了解《奇迹MU》私服的API接口或游戏内操作指令。这些信息可以通过游戏论坛、开发者文档或社区分享获取。有了这些工具和资源,就可以开始动手制作连击脚本了。
2.2 连击脚本的基本结构与编写步骤
连击脚本的基本结构通常包括初始化、循环执行和结束三个部分。初始化部分用于设置脚本的初始参数,比如技能快捷键、攻击间隔等。循环执行部分是脚本的核心,负责模拟玩家的攻击操作。结束部分则用于停止脚本的运行。
编写连击脚本的第一步是定义技能快捷键。比如,将“1”键设置为普通攻击,“2”键设置为技能攻击。接下来,通过循环语句控制攻击的频率和顺序。比如,使用“Sleep”函数设置攻击间隔,确保每次攻击都能精准释放。
一个简单的连击脚本示例如下:
`
ahk
Loop
{
Send, 1
Sleep, 500
Send, 2
Sleep, 1000
}
`
这个脚本会循环执行普通攻击和技能攻击,攻击间隔分别为500毫秒和1000毫秒。
2.3 常见问题与解决方案
在制作连击脚本的过程中,可能会遇到一些常见问题。比如,脚本运行不稳定,攻击间隔不准确,或者技能释放顺序错误。这些问题通常可以通过调整脚本参数或优化代码来解决。
如果脚本运行不稳定,可以尝试增加“Sleep”函数的延迟时间,确保每次操作都能顺利完成。如果攻击间隔不准确,可以使用更精确的计时器函数,比如“TickCount”。对于技能释放顺序错误的问题,可以通过调整循环结构或增加条件判断来解决。
此外,脚本的兼容性也是一个需要注意的问题。不同版本的《奇迹MU》私服可能会有不同的操作指令或API接口。在编写脚本时,最好先测试脚本的兼容性,确保它能在目标环境中正常运行。
2.4 实例演示:制作一个简单的连击脚本
让我们通过一个实例来演示如何制作一个简单的连击脚本。假设我们需要一个脚本,能够自动释放普通攻击和两个技能攻击,攻击间隔分别为500毫秒和1000毫秒。
首先,打开AutoHotkey并创建一个新的脚本文件。然后,输入以下代码:
`
ahk
Loop
{
Send, 1
Sleep, 500
Send, 2
Sleep, 1000
Send, 3
Sleep, 1500
}
`
保存脚本并运行。这个脚本会循环执行普通攻击(1键)、技能攻击1(2键)和技能攻击2(3键),攻击间隔分别为500毫秒、1000毫秒和1500毫秒。
通过这个简单的实例,我们可以看到,制作连击脚本并不复杂。只要掌握了基本的结构和编写步骤,就能轻松实现自动化的连击操作。
3.1 如何优化连击脚本的性能
优化连击脚本的性能是提升游戏体验的关键。首先,我们可以通过减少脚本中的延迟时间来提高攻击频率。比如,将“Sleep”函数的延迟时间从500毫秒调整为300毫秒,可以让攻击更加流畅。但要注意,延迟时间过短可能会导致游戏服务器无法及时响应,反而影响效果。
其次,合理分配技能释放顺序也能优化性能。比如,将高伤害技能放在连击的开头,确保在最短时间内打出最大伤害。同时,避免在脚本中频繁切换技能,减少不必要的操作。
最后,定期清理脚本中的冗余代码。比如,删除未使用的变量或函数,减少脚本的运行负担。一个简洁高效的脚本不仅能提升性能,还能降低出错概率。
3.2 连击脚本的调试与测试方法
调试和测试是确保连击脚本正常运行的重要步骤。首先,可以在脚本中加入调试信息,比如在每次攻击后输出一条日志,记录攻击的时间和技能类型。这样可以帮助我们快速定位问题。
其次,使用分段测试的方法。将脚本分成多个部分,分别测试每个部分的功能。比如,先测试普通攻击部分,再测试技能攻击部分。这样可以避免一次性调试整个脚本的复杂性。
最后,在实际游戏中测试脚本的稳定性。选择一个安全的区域,比如新手村,进行长时间测试。观察脚本是否会出现卡顿、技能释放错误等问题。如果发现问题,及时调整脚本参数或代码。
3.3 连击脚本的更新与维护
连击脚本的更新与维护是确保其长期可用的关键。首先,随着游戏版本的更新,脚本可能需要调整。比如,新版本可能会修改技能快捷键或攻击机制,我们需要及时更新脚本以适应这些变化。
其次,定期检查脚本的兼容性。不同私服可能会有不同的设置或限制,确保脚本能在目标环境中正常运行。如果发现兼容性问题,可以通过修改代码或调整参数来解决。
最后,备份脚本文件。在更新或修改脚本之前,先保存一份原始文件。这样即使更新失败,也能快速恢复到之前的版本,避免数据丢失。
3.4 高级技巧:如何实现复杂的连击组合
实现复杂的连击组合是提升游戏操作水平的重要技巧。首先,可以通过条件判断来实现动态连击。比如,根据敌人的血量或状态,选择不同的技能组合。这需要我们在脚本中加入判断语句,比如“If”或“Switch”。
其次,利用循环嵌套实现多重连击。比如,在一个循环中嵌套另一个循环,实现多个技能的连续释放。这需要精确控制每个循环的延迟时间,确保技能释放的顺序和节奏。
最后,结合游戏中的特殊机制,比如连击点数或怒气值,设计更复杂的连击策略。比如,当连击点数达到一定数量时,释放高伤害技能。这需要我们对游戏机制有深入的理解,并将其融入到脚本设计中。
通过这些高级技巧,我们可以打造出更强大、更灵活的连击脚本,在游戏中占据更大的优势。
4.1 连击脚本与其他游戏脚本的整合
连击脚本的进阶应用之一就是与其他游戏脚本的整合。比如,我们可以将连击脚本与自动拾取脚本结合起来。这样在战斗中,不仅能自动释放技能,还能自动拾取掉落的物品,提升效率。
另一种常见的整合方式是将连击脚本与自动任务脚本结合。比如,在完成任务的过程中,连击脚本可以自动处理战斗部分,而任务脚本则负责与NPC对话或移动。这种整合方式可以大大减少手动操作的时间,让游戏体验更加流畅。
整合脚本时,需要注意脚本之间的兼容性。比如,确保连击脚本和自动拾取脚本不会同时占用键盘或鼠标资源,避免冲突。可以通过设置优先级或时间间隔来解决这个问题。
4.2 连击脚本在PVP与PVE中的应用策略
在PVP(玩家对战)和PVE(玩家对环境)中,连击脚本的应用策略有所不同。在PVE中,连击脚本的重点是最大化输出和效率。我们可以设计一套固定的连击组合,针对特定的怪物或副本进行优化。比如,针对高血量的BOSS,可以设计一套长时间的高伤害连击。
而在PVP中,连击脚本需要更加灵活。因为对手是玩家,他们的行为和反应是不可预测的。我们可以通过加入条件判断,让脚本根据对手的状态动态调整连击策略。比如,当对手使用防御技能时,自动切换为破防技能。
无论是PVP还是PVE,连击脚本都需要不断调整和优化。通过实战测试,我们可以发现脚本的不足,并针对性地改进。
4.3 连击脚本的自动化与智能化发展
随着技术的发展,连击脚本的自动化和智能化程度也在不断提高。比如,我们可以利用机器学习算法,让脚本自动学习玩家的操作习惯,并生成个性化的连击组合。这种智能化的脚本不仅能提高效率,还能让游戏体验更加个性化。
另一种发展方向是结合游戏内的AI系统。比如,通过分析敌人的行为模式,自动调整连击策略。这种智能化的脚本可以在复杂的战斗环境中表现出色,甚至超越手动操作的效果。
当然,自动化和智能化的发展也带来了一些挑战。比如,如何确保脚本的稳定性和安全性,避免被游戏系统检测为作弊。这需要我们在设计和开发过程中,充分考虑这些问题。
4.4 未来趋势:连击脚本在游戏开发中的潜力
连击脚本不仅在玩家中受欢迎,在游戏开发中也有很大的潜力。比如,开发者可以利用连击脚本的机制,设计出更复杂的战斗系统。通过分析玩家的连击习惯,开发者可以优化游戏平衡,提升整体体验。
另一种趋势是将连击脚本与虚拟现实(VR)技术结合。在VR游戏中,连击脚本可以模拟真实的战斗动作,让玩家感受到更强烈的沉浸感。这种结合方式可能会成为未来游戏开发的一个重要方向。
总的来说,连击脚本的应用和发展前景非常广阔。无论是玩家还是开发者,都可以从中找到新的机会和挑战。随着技术的不断进步,连击脚本将会在游戏中扮演越来越重要的角色。